There’s no blood test or other method to predict if the drug will shrink your tumor or make you feel better. … WebDec 14, 2024 · Keytruda is also known as an immune checkpoint inhibitor (ICPI). It works by stopping PD-1, which is a protein found on the surface of T-cells. T-cells are part of the immune system and play an important role in the immune response to detect viruses, bacteria, and even cancer cells in the body.

WebMay 13, 2024 · But sometimes treatment does not work well or stops working. Maybe treatment ended a while ago and was successful at first, but cancer has come back. Or maybe one type of cancer treatment has stopped working and the cancer has kept growing. If this happens, your doctor might say your cancer has advanced or progressed.
